Listen to the following interview with Dr. James Harper, a psychologist specializing in developmental psychology. He discusses the intricacies of child behavior in a recent radio show.

Interviewer: Dr. Harper, thank you for joining us today. Can you tell us about one of the most common misconceptions about child behavioral development?

Dr. Harper: Certainly! One of the biggest misconceptions is that children learn behaviors solely through observation. While observation is important, children also learn through direct interaction and experience. It's crucial for parents to engage with their children rather than just watch them play.

Interviewer: That's fascinating! So what would you recommend parents do to facilitate better learning environments for their children?

Dr. Harper: I suggest that parents create interactive environments where children are encouraged to explore and ask questions. For instance, instead of just giving them a puzzle to solve, you might sit down and work on it together, discussing strategies and solutions as you go. This helps children develop problem-solving skills and understanding.

Interviewer: Great advice! How about technology? What role does it play in child development?

Dr. Harper: Technology can be a double-edged sword. While it can provide educational value, excessive screen time without parental involvement can hinder social skills. It's important to balance technology use with physical activities and hands-on learning.
